Output 21efe237601583dcf58209bfc40fa4b84e71c4246e92de7e662e98692695ea5d:1

value
229852
script pubkey
OP_0 OP_PUSHBYTES_20 e9afb5e25ae5cad07189f722314dc2a0ec52f4b8
address
bc1qaxhmtcj6uh9dquvf7u3rznwz5rk99a9cpervye
transaction
21efe237601583dcf58209bfc40fa4b84e71c4246e92de7e662e98692695ea5d
confirmations
136884
spent
true